ACQUALAGNA TRUFFLE FESTIVAL

 

The 25 th edition of the Acqualagna Summer Black Truffle will take place on the 2 nd August 2009. The town of Acqualagna (province of Pesaro and Urbino, Marche region) is considered to be the world capital of truffles, accounting for two thirds of national production (an estimated 56-60 tons). The summer black variety  of less costly than other varieties of the coveted Acqualagna delicacy found throughout the year - will fill the historic Piazza Mattei with its characteristic pungent odour . Visitors can also participate in truffle hunts in the surrounding woods with local guides. The Summer Black Truffle Festival is in addition to the more famous Acqualagna black and white truffle festivals in the autumn and in February.

The event will also give visitors the opportunity to explore the nearby Nature Reserve of Furlo, rich in wildlife, including wolves, badgers, deer and eagles.
